## Configuration

The Gallerytone audio-guide app reads its runtime settings from a single `.env` file at the project root. `GALLERYTONE_LOCALE` sets the default narration language, and `GALLERYTONE_CACHE_DIR` controls where downloaded tour audio is stored on the kiosk devices at the Harwick Annex. Streaming requires authentication against the media service; without it, exhibits fall back to offline stubs. After `GALLERYTONE_CACHE_DIR`, add the media service secret on the following line.

secret setting of tadup-fafof: COURIER_KEY13=e04295166840c

Loyalty Programme Overhaul — Managers Only

The Silverthread scheme is being replaced by tiered points under the new Lanternway programme. Key dates: enrolment freeze next month, migration the month after. Branch tasks: brief counter staff, remove old signage, log member queries in the tracker. Redemption rules stay unchanged until migration completes. Questions go to regional ops. Confidential direction follows below.

confidential, kahog-bawif: The northern region missed its Pramir quota by 20.0 percent last quarter. Casaxek Freight plans to lower the Fraion list price by 41.5 percent in December. The finance team signed off on a budget of $236.4 million for Project Druius. The renewal with Fenysix Partners closes at $91.3 million a year, 2.1 percent below the last contract.

# Sweeper for orphaned resources left behind by the Dunmore provisioner.
# Heads up: this thing is deliberately cautious. It only deletes objects
# that have been unreferenced for a full grace window, and it backs off
# hard if the registry looks flaky. Before a release, sanity-check that
# the sweep cadence won't collide with the migration jobs.
# The knobs below control all of that.

constants for fahop-fahaf:
RATE_LIMITS = {
    "quenath": 1,
    "quenwyn": 10,
    "ralael": 10,
    "wenix": 1,
}